Key Responsibilities
- Develop, implement, and optimize preventative and predictive maintenance programs for all plant mechanical equipment.
- Conduct thorough diagnostics and troubleshooting of mechanical failures, identifying root causes and implementing effective corrective actions.
- Perform hands-on repairs, overhauls, and replacements of pumps, compressors, turbines, valves, piping systems, and other rotating/static machinery.
- Manage and oversee equipment commissioning, decommissioning, and modification projects.
- Ensure strict adherence to all safety regulations, company policies, and industry best practices during all operations.
- Collaborate with production and operational teams to minimize downtime and optimize equipment availability.
- Maintain accurate records of maintenance activities, equipment histories, and spare parts inventory.
- Contribute to the continuous improvement of maintenance procedures, equipment reliability, and operational efficiency.
- Provide technical guidance and support to maintenance technicians and junior engineers.
- Conduct regular inspections and risk assessments of plant mechanical systems.
- Prepare technical reports, specifications, and project proposals as required.
Required Skills
- Bachelor's degree in Mechanical Engineering or a related field.
- Proven experience in plant operations, maintenance, and equipment repair within an industrial setting.
- Strong knowledge of rotating machinery (pumps, compressors, turbines) and static equipment (heat exchangers, vessels).
- Proficiency in troubleshooting mechanical systems and conducting root cause analysis.
- Familiarity with Computerized Maintenance Management Systems (CMMS).
- Excellent problem-solving abilities and a proactive approach to maintenance.
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ills, capable of working effectively in a team environment.
- Commitment to safety and understanding of health and safety regulations.
Preferred Qualifications
- Chartered Engineer status (CEng) or working towards it.
- Experience with condition monitoring techniques (vibration analysis, thermography).
- Knowledge of relevant industry standards (e.g., API, ASME).
- Experience in the Oil & Gas, Petrochemical, or heavy manufacturing sectors.
- Project management experience in a plant environment.
